Hello Cyrus! I just saw your reply.

I also wrote one that we've been using; my approach is a bit different.
Please feel free to check it out, I would also love to receive feedback!

https://github.com/fivetwenty-io/proxmox-cli

Initial blog post and intro doc provide more context on the idea:

https://fivetwenty.io/insights/introducing-proxmox-cli-pmx-pve-pbs-pdm/

https://fivetwenty.io/proxmox/cli/

Essentially I am targeting support for the PVE, PBS, and PDM APIs. I also
need the ability to quickly spin up labs (single or cluster), which is why
there is also the `lab` subcommand that we have been using.

I hope that some folks find it useful!

> >> I would like to have something like the Openstack CLI but for PVE, I'm
> >> pondering implementing it via:
> >>
> >> 1. Direct API interaction
> >> 2. An existing wrapper
> >>
> >> (2) should be easier, but I see too many implementations, and not clear
> winner:
> >> https://github.com/jefersonflus/Proxmox-PHP-SDK
> >> https://github.com/proxmoxer/proxmoxer
> >> https://pve.proxmox.com/wiki/Proxmox_VE_API#API_Client_Libraries
> >>
> >> Perl would not be my preferred language, but if API coverage is 100%,
> >> official libpve-apiclient-perl might be the way to go.
> >>
> >> How would you do it?.
